Output 343235a569587cf0d356f5f80499dc7fdd66670832c8236c8827ffee6ed60716:1

value
388113395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94e2ddaeefe2eba9129919e48f6c8c37930918d OP_EQUAL
address
3MW2D9k9cixk5XZSGGb2PCntGwdn3K62hW
transaction
343235a569587cf0d356f5f80499dc7fdd66670832c8236c8827ffee6ed60716
spent
true